## Tuning — Scrubjay EXIF pipeline

Scrubjay strips metadata in a streaming pass, so limits on chunk size and tag depth directly bound memory use. Reviewers should note that raising the tag-depth cap re-enables nested maker-note parsing, which we disabled after fuzzing findings. The defaults below are considered safe:

limits module of yahag-kahip:
QUOTAS = {
    "quenion": 636,
    "ralys": 899,
    "istael": 695,
    "eliion": 652,
    "pelius": 657,
    "zormir": 103,
    "keleth": 279,
}

Quick note on offline mode in Fieldwren: surveyors can collect plot data with zero connectivity, and everything lands in an encrypted local queue. When the device reconnects, the queue flushes to the internal Thistledown ingest service, which is where auth gets interesting for your review. Sync requests are signed per-batch, but the signer itself bootstraps with a static service key. The staging key we use for that bootstrap is below.

API key for bageg-kajef: vxb2-ss

Hey Soren — handing off Echowalk, the audio-guide app for the Halverton Museum pilot. Main things for your review: the exhibit-content API still accepts unsigned manifest files, and offline bundles are cached unencrypted on device. Token refresh happens client-side with a long-lived secret I'd like killed. QA builds bypass cert pinning — flag that. I've written up the full threat-model draft and open findings on the internal page below.

runbook for yageg-tafop: https://superset.merlaqnet.local/deploy/projects/issue/display/repo/projects/ticket/e6ac41f4bf7bc116ee61994c

# Roof Terrace Door — Heads Up for Nights

The terrace door on Level 9 of Quarrington House keeps jamming, especially when it's cold. Don't shoulder it — the frame's already bent and Facilities will grumble. Lift the handle slightly while pushing, and it usually gives. If it's stuck solid, use the plant-room route past the water tanks instead. Always check it's latched behind you or the alarm trips around 03:00 and someone has to climb up there. The plant-room door takes the code below.

door code, hahop-bawif: bdg-B-76